Ogun State: Man Slumps And Dies Outside Fuel Station

A 45-year-old man, identified as Alani Rasaq, tragically passed away after collapsing in front of a fuel station located opposite the Fire Brigade office in Ifo, Ogun State, on Tuesday, December 17.

The incident was reported to the Ifo police division by the fuel station manager, Segun Afolabi. According to Afolabi, the man collapsed at around 3 p.m. within the premises of the station.

Police officers promptly arrived at the scene and transported the victim to the General Hospital, where he was pronounced dead by the medical team on duty.

The deceased’s body has since been moved to the Ifo mortuary, and an autopsy is currently underway to determine the cause of death, as confirmed by the command’s spokesperson, SP Omolola Odutola.
